Trump warns of high-stakes midterms, teases 2024 bid at Michigan rally

rendall6

Former President Donald Trump warned of high-stakes midterms and flirted with a 2024

presidential run before a large crowd gathered at a rally near Detroit in Michigan on Saturday. Mr. Trump said that America is “living through the most dangerous period of our lifetime.” “The stakes of this year’s midterm elections could not be higher,” he said. “I don’t think we’ve ever had a time in our country where we felt so low, so dejected.”
